Output 21f5a92b9cb02e80249fb442ffc47ab2b363582fbe786fc64af3df003b2d4ea6:1

value
3074515
script pubkey
OP_0 OP_PUSHBYTES_20 6626293badd1dfc8c9280ef9c2c8136459287303
address
ltc1qvcnzjwad680u3jfgpmuu9jqnv3vjsucr7cdfxc
transaction
21f5a92b9cb02e80249fb442ffc47ab2b363582fbe786fc64af3df003b2d4ea6
spent
true